Item Description

Enjoy an afternoon of paddling on the Kennebunk River with Susan Morris, marathon canoe racer and Seventh Grade math/Sixth grade science teacher. Students will take turns paddling the bow of a 30-pound carbon fiber racing canoe as it glides through the water, using a 10-ounce carbon fiber paddle. Students will learn river reading and racing skills, which will be helpful when paddling any canoe. Limit five people.

Trip will need to be taken at high tide and during warm weather. Both parties must agree on time, meeting at the Kennebunkport Marina. All students will rotate as Mrs. Morris' passenger.  A boxed lunch, provided by The Port Bakery, will be enjoyed at Picnic Rock. Life jackets must be worn.

About Susan: I have been involved in marathon flatwater canoe racing since 1986. I have raced all three of the Triple Crown Marathon Races, two in the US and one in Canada. Raced the prestigious AuSable River Marathon (120 miles) mixed class which starts at 9PM at night, paddling all night and until 2-3 PM the next day. Raced the General Clinton 70 mile canoe race 7 times with a first place in the women's class. 4th last year in the mixed. Two best Nationals Second USCA Nationals in 1997 in the mixed class in Niles, Michigan Fourth USCA Nationals in 1996 in mixed class, Syracuse, NY. New England Championships-first 4 times, twice in mixed and twice in women's. La Classique de Canot- three day stage race in Canada-6th mixed.
